Canada's universities matter.

Universities are places where Canadians develop ideas and discoveries, leading to more and better jobs, and keeping Canada competitive through uncertain economic times.

Universities are places where Canadians are being educated to become engaged citizens and active contributors to today’s global economy.

Government support for universities is an essential investment in Canada's future.
